Pair of Queen Anne style flintlock pistols with brass barrels and frames signed Wilson, London. The pair are silver mounted with finely engraved crests on plaques inlaid at wrists. The pair measure 12-1/8” overall with 7-1/8” turned cannon type screw barrels of .62 smooth bore. The pair are fine quality and show beautiful engraving at the breeches with British proofs and R.W. barrel proof by Wilson. The butt caps show grotesque mask ofman and side plates show fancy stand of arms with flags and armor. The plaques at wrist are very fancy with Roman helmet, bugles and cannon engraved with the words “Deniquh Caelum” with a crescent moon resting on aplatform. The brass remains in very crisp condition with sharp engraving and well defined edges with no hard polishing. One hammer is an old replacement of a larger size. The stocks are very good plus withsharp shell design carving at the tangs. The silver mounts are also well defined with no over polishing.
